Austin Airport Shuttles & Transportation
Getting a group to or from Austin-Bergstrom International Airport (AUS) (3600 Presidential Blvd.) shouldn't mean splitting into a caravan of rideshares. AUS is about eight miles southeast of the Moody Center via State Highway 71, so a sprinter van or charter bus can keep luggage, carry-ons, and the group together for a hotel, event, or vacation rental while your itinerary accounts for I-35 and Ben White traffic.
Whether you're wrangling a wedding party flying in from out of state, a conference team landing for a downtown summit, or a reunion crew arriving in waves, compare vehicles sized to your headcount and bags. Austin Concert Transportation & Shuttles
Austin's live-music calendar makes getting to the show part of the plan. A party bus can keep a concert crew together for Moody Center (2001 Robert Dedman Dr.), ACL Live at the Moody Theater, Germania Insurance Amphitheater, or Stubb's (801 Red River St.) without sending everyone into separate parking searches.
For big festivals, group transportation is useful when nearby streets tighten up. The City lists ACL weekend one at Zilker Metropolitan Park (2100 Barton Springs Rd.) for October 2–4, 2026, with neighborhood no-parking restrictions enforced on event days; build a clear pickup plan into the itinerary before the show ends.

Austin School Event & Field Trip Transportation
Schools, teams, and student organizations across the Austin area move groups all season long — field trips, academic competitions, band and choir events, club outings, and campus tours. A charter bus keeps students and chaperones together with the space and comfort a caravan of cars can't match, and one coordinated pickup makes the whole day easier to run.
Picture a field trip to the Bullock Texas State History Museum (1800 Congress Ave.), the LBJ Presidential Library (2313 Red River St.), or the Texas State Capitol (1100 Congress Ave.). Bullock advises that large vehicles cannot park at the museum and must leave the Capitol Complex after drop-off, so build a return time into the itinerary; the Capitol Visitors Garage entrance is on E. 12th and E. 13th streets.

Austin Sporting Event Transportation
Game day in Austin can make a group plan simpler. Tailgating before a Texas Longhorns football game at Darrell K Royal–Texas Memorial Stadium, catching Austin FC at Q2 Stadium (10414 McKalla Pl.), or cheering the Longhorns hoops squad at Moody Center all call for a clear arrival plan. Q2 lists cashless parking passes, with its North Lot reached from McKalla Place via West Road, so a group vehicle can avoid splitting the crew across multiple lots.

Frequently Asked Questions About Austin Party Bus Rentals
How does this website work?
PartyBuses.net helps you compare bus rental options; it is not the bus company and does not rent, own, or operate vehicles. When you submit the quote form, your trip details go through a booking company so you can review pricing and vehicle options for your trip. You compare the options and book through the process shown with your quote.
How much does a party bus cost in Austin?
Pricing depends on your group size, the vehicle class, the number of hours, the day of the week, and your route — a downtown night out prices differently than an all-day Hill Country wine tour. Weekends during ACL, SXSW, and Longhorns football can carry stronger demand. Submit the free quote form to compare pricing based on your date and itinerary.
What size party bus or charter bus should I book?
It comes down to headcount and comfort. Smaller sprinter vans and party buses suit groups of roughly 10 to 20, while full-size charter buses handle 40 to 55 passengers for weddings, corporate shuttles, and large events. A good rule is to size up slightly so everyone has room to move and stash bags.
When you request pricing, share your group size so you can compare the right fit.
Does the party bus have to stay in Austin, or can it travel to the Hill Country?
You can absolutely travel beyond city limits. Trips out to Dripping Springs and Driftwood wineries, Lake Travis, San Marcos, or Circuit of the Americas are popular, and operators quote based on your full route and time. Just include every stop and your destinations in the free quote form so the pricing that comes back reflects the whole itinerary — mileage and travel time factor into it.
Are drinks allowed on board?
Policies on alcohol vary by vehicle and by the age of the group, and passengers must be of legal drinking age where alcohol is allowed. Ask about rules for glass, cleanup, and open containers when you compare options so your group understands what is permitted before the trip.
Is gratuity or extra time included in the quote?
That depends on the operator, so it's worth asking up front. Some quotes fold gratuity into the total while others list it separately, and overtime is usually billed by the hour if the night runs long. When you compare quotes through the platform, review what each one includes so you can weigh your options accurately and avoid surprises on the final bill.
How far in advance should I book?
Sooner is always better, especially in Austin. Peak dates — ACL and SXSW weekends, UT football Saturdays, spring prom and wedding season, and New Year's Eve — book out weeks or months ahead. For those, aim to request quotes as early as you can.
For a standard weeknight or off-peak trip, earlier planning gives you more time to compare vehicle options and pricing.

Moody Center
Opened in 2022 on the UT Austin campus, the Moody Center is the city's premier arena, hosting Texas Longhorns basketball, marquee concerts, and touring shows in a 15,000-plus-seat venue near the corner of Robert Dedman Drive and Clyde Littlefield. Parking around campus is notoriously tight on event nights, which is exactly why groups love arriving by party bus — you get dropped near the entrance and picked up after the encore, skipping the garage scramble. Q2 Stadium
Home to Austin FC, Q2 Stadium in North Austin near the Domain has become a fixture of the city's sports scene since opening in 2021, drawing sellout crowds of over 20,000 for Major League Soccer matches and big-name concerts. Verde fans know the pregame is half the fun, and a party bus keeps the tailgate rolling from your neighborhood straight to McKalla Place. With parking limited around the stadium, group transportation drops everyone close and gathers the crew after the final whistle.

Circuit of the Americas
Circuit of the Americas (COTA) in southeast Austin is a world-class motorsports and entertainment complex, home to Formula 1's United States Grand Prix, MotoGP, and the Germania Insurance Amphitheater concert stage. Event weekends pull enormous crowds, and the roads out to the 3.4-mile track off Highway 130 can clog for hours. That's what makes a charter bus the smart play — your group rides together, gets dropped near the gates, and avoids the post-race parking gridlock.

Zilker Park
Zilker Park is Austin's 350-acre outdoor heart, home to the Austin City Limits Music Festival each October, Barton Springs Pool, the Zilker Botanical Garden, and the beloved Trail of Lights each holiday season. During ACL, the surrounding streets and Barton Springs Road turn into a parking nightmare, so festivalgoers lean on party bus shuttles to drop close and dodge the gridlock. Beyond the festival, groups book rides for picnics, kite-flying on the Great Lawn, and holiday outings.

Rainey Street Historic District
Rainey Street is one of Austin's most distinctive nightlife strips, a row of converted historic bungalows turned into patio bars, cocktail lounges, and food-truck courtyards just steps from Lady Bird Lake downtown. It's a favorite for bachelor and bachelorette groups, birthdays, and any crew that wants to bar-hop without leaving one walkable block. A party bus makes the ideal home base — start the pregame on board, roll up to Rainey, and let the bus handle the ride home so no one has to drive.

Sixth Street & the Red River Cultural District
No Austin night-out list is complete without Sixth Street, the city's iconic entertainment corridor packed with live-music venues, bars, and clubs, alongside the nearby Red River Cultural District that hosts legendary spots like Stubb's and the Mohawk. It's the beating heart of the Live Music Capital, and it draws groups every weekend for birthdays, celebrations, and pure Austin nightlife. Parking downtown is scarce and pricey, so a party bus is the way to do it — get dropped in the thick of it and picked up when the last set ends.
